Output ec88b43d693648f10c7820b67935cae570803668ba3dcaab61919ab2f667a7fc:15

value
430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 504f75873102a8cb2ba17c04e8ec82146fe18ecf OP_EQUALVERIFY OP_CHECKSIG
address
18KeFG9GuLAYV9q2u3ENxii6dkrSt1xQEq
transaction
ec88b43d693648f10c7820b67935cae570803668ba3dcaab61919ab2f667a7fc
spent
true